/**
|
|
* An `RcMap` can contain multiple reference counted resources that can be indexed
|
|
* by a key. The resources are lazily acquired on the first call to `get` and
|
|
* released when the last reference is released.
|
|
*
|
|
* Complex keys can extend `Equal` and `Hash` to allow lookups by value.
|
|
*
|
|
* **Options**
|
|
*
|
|
* - `capacity`: The maximum number of resources that can be held in the map.
|
|
* - `idleTimeToLive`: When the reference count reaches zero, the resource will be released after this duration.
|
|
*
|
|
* @since 3.5.0
|
|
* @category models
|
|
* @example
|
|
* ```ts
|
|
* import { Effect, RcMap } from "effect"
|
|
*
|
|
* Effect.gen(function*() {
|
|
* const map = yield* RcMap.make({
|
|
* lookup: (key: string) =>
|
|
* Effect.acquireRelease(
|
|
* Effect.succeed(`acquired ${key}`),
|
|
* () => Effect.log(`releasing ${key}`)
|
|
* )
|
|
* })
|
|
*
|
|
* // Get "foo" from the map twice, which will only acquire it once.
|
|
* // It will then be released once the scope closes.
|
|
* yield* RcMap.get(map, "foo").pipe(
|
|
* Effect.andThen(RcMap.get(map, "foo")),
|
|
* Effect.scoped
|
|
* )
|
|
* })
|
|
* ```
|
|
*/
